Which platform can you recommend for a LoRa/LoRaWAN remote sensor node, which fulfills the following criteria?

  • Detects presence of people in 15-minute interval (e.g. with a RCWL-0516)
  • Reports the data also in 15-minute interval (alternatively 1x/day)
  • Battery life approx. 1 year: 10 x 5 cm top surface can accomodate a solar cell, but energy harvesting also okay. We were thinking of using TP4056 with 18650s.
  • Location (see elevation profile below): Sensor at the top of a hill (altitude ~400m) with
    • Option 1: Nearly line-of-sight to an urban location (antenna at ~10m above ground)
    • Option 2: Line-of-sight to an urban location (antenna at ~150m on the roof of a building)
  • Cost around 50 EUR/60 USD
